Restaurant Review: KIRA

Not Just a Pretty Plate

There’s something about ‘chic’ that doesn’t have to shout – confident, but quiet. It’s in the way gold accents catch the light softly, the kind of elegance that doesn’t need to demand attention. That’s Kira. Walking in, you instantly feel the serene luxury of it all – nothing too loud, but everything just right. The design speaks for itself, with subtle touches of gold and clean lines that set the tone.

The Vibe

Everything inside and out is insanely pretty – and I can’t say it enough. The interior, the lighting, the energy, the details. Walking in felt like stepping into a work of art. Kira is what happens when luxury meets thoughtful design. The colour palette is calm and neutral – soft creams and warm stone tones – with just enough gold to catch the light. Then we sat down, and there it was: Burj Al Arab in full view. Iconic.

The Food

We started with a few standouts from the raw bar. The Salmon Crudo with shiso and hazelnut vinaigrette (Dhs105) was light, citrusy, and full of freshness. The Warm Prawns & Caviar (Dhs145) came bathed in a rich, umami-packed ume brown butter. The Escargots (Dhs105/195) were a classic done right, and the Tuna Tartar & Caviar on crispy potato (Dhs295) brought a luxurious crunch.

From the sushi, we tried the Spider Crab Gunkan with smoked caviar (Dhs95), and two rolls: the Spicy Tuna with jalapeño, yuzu tobiko and spicy mayo (Dhs105), and the Spicy Salmon with cucumber and sesame (Dhs90) – both were full of flavor and balance.

Next up was the Truffle Wagyu Gyoza (Dhs155) – silky, rich, and beautifully balanced with truffle ponzu. From the kushiyaki grill, the Black Cod (Dhs115) was perfectly grilled and buttery. The Lobster Linguine (Dhs550) was, without exaggeration, the best we’ve ever had – coated in cherry tomato sauce and shiso ponzu butter. And the Japanese Wagyu Beef Kushiyaki (500g for Dhs750)? Unforgettable – tender, flavorful, and cooked to perfection.

We ended on a sweet note with the Kokuto Crème Caramel with Granny Smith Mille-Feuille (Dhs85) – light, sweet, and smooth. Then came the indulgent Hazelnut Coulant with Vanilla Ice Cream (Dhs105), which delivered a rich-meets-light finale.

Verdict

Kira nails it – both the vibe and the menu. It’s a place where design meets flavor, and every detail feels intentional. With food this good and views this iconic, Kira isn’t just a pretty face – it’s a true standout.

KIRA Restaurant, Jumeirah Marsa Al Arab Hotel. Tel: (0)4 328 1665. @kirarestaurant
